The Beginner’s guide to Advanced C coding in Linux

The Beginner's guide to Advanced C coding in Linux

 

ดาวน์โหลดคอร์สเรียน The Beginner's guide to Advanced C coding in Linux ฟรี



หมวดหมู่ (Category) : IT & Software / Operating Systems & Servers

ข้อมูลไฟล์ (File Info) :

Last updated 5/2023
Created by dr Jonas Birch
MP4 | Video: h264, 1280×720 | Audio: AAC, 44.1 KHz, 2 Ch
Genre: eLearning | Language: English | Duration: 32 Lectures ( 6h 41m ) | Size: 4.5 GB

25 years of coding & six years of teaching the C language – learn C from the most experienced and improve your CV.

สิ่งที่คุณจะได้เรียนรู้ (What you’ll learn) :

Learn the basics of the Linux operating system
Move on to the advanced features of Linux
Learn the basics of programming in C
Learn how to write advanced C code for the Linux operating system
Learn how to create advanced internet services, like writing your own web server
Learn how to write secure code

ข้อกำหนด (Requirements) :

All you need is a general interest in computers.

คำอธิบาย (Description) :

-Why should you learn how to code C?

It makes you a better programmer – in all languages.
C is the mother of all languages, almost all other programming languages are based on C. By learning the “basement”, you improve the ceiling and the entire structure.

It looks really good on your resumé/CV.
Most programmers (and their bosses) know that people who code C, are mostly better coders in any language. It makes your job application or freelance bid stand out from the crowd in a positive way.

It makes you a better sysadmin.
You can be a good sysadmin without knowing how to code but if you aim to be great at Linux, then you must know how to code C. Most Linux software (and most of Linux itself) is written in C. If you want to understand the system in depth, then learning C is your best option.

It improves your general knowledge of computers.
In order to write advanced C code you must understand the hardware. C is very connected to the hardware. There are no classes or objects or any other filtered layers between you and your hardware. You manipulate the RAM directly with your pointers and you execute kernel system calls in direct contact with the operating system. By learning advanced C, you learn to understand the OS and your computer’s hardware.

-Why learn C from dr Jonas Birch and not from the other ten Udemy instructors?

Experience in the C language.
When dr Birch was 18 years old and had been coding C for five years, he was traveling all over Europe, invited to different coding and security conferences, giving lectures about C and security. Since then he has coded C almost every day – for an additional 20 years!

Experience in teaching.

dr Birch has been teaching the C language (live) almost full time the last six years, helping hundreds and hundreds of students learn the mother of all languages – in Linux.

Very soothening voice and amazing sound quality.
dr Birch has a very dark, relaxing voice which is very easy to listen to (a really underestimated feature). He is recording in a professional recording studio with enterprise level microphone and equipment, which makes for a very good listening experience.

Enroll Now or try out the free sample lectures.

คอร์สนี้เหมาะกับใคร (Who this course is for) :

People interested in learning a core programming language so well, that one can easily migrate to other languages later on.
Students who want to improve their CV’s, stand out in job applications and be better coders and sysadmins.

เนื้อหาหลักสูตร (Overview) :

Advanced
14 lectures • 3hr 57min

Introduction of Advanced section

Dynamic memory allocation

Read from keyboard with a timeout
XOR encryption
Ncurses 1: Screens

Ncurses 2: X and Y
Ncurses 3: “Arrow”
Function pointers
Linked lists
The “&” (ampersand)
Sockets 1: Building a simple TCP client
Sockets 2: Creating a sample TCP server
Forking your code
Build your own webserver 1: Accepting connections

Beginner
17 lectures • 2hr 45min
Writing output to the screen

Reading input from the keyboard
Integer numbers
Decimal (float) numbers

Troubleshooting your code
While loops
If statements
Functions
Random numbers
Sleep
Countdown
ASSIGNMENT: dice game
SOLUTION: dice game
Structures
Switch
Pointers
For loops

Misc
1 lecture • 1min
Introduction

📋 More Info


 

ตัวอย่างหลักสูตร
(Course Preview)

The Beginner's guide to Advanced C coding in Linux

 

File Info

Official Website : https://www.udemy.com/course/advanced-c-coding-in-linux/
License : FOR EDUCATIONAL PURPOSES ONLY
ชื่อไฟล์ : The Beginner's guide to Advanced C coding in Linux.rar
ขนาดไฟล์ : 4.47 GB
นามสกุลไฟล์ : *.rar
Server : Google Drive
วันที่อัพโหลด : 05/05/2023 
แก้ไขล่าสุด : 05/05/2023 
รหัสผ่าน : sbz


⚠️ โปรดระวังโฆษณาเด้งไปหน้าอื่น! เช็คชื่อไฟล์, ขนาดไฟล์ ก่อนดาวน์โหลดทุกครั้ง 

Warning! This file is for educational and non-commercial use only. Downloading copyrighted material is illegal and all the files here are only for educational uses. To support creators/developers Please purchase a genuine version from the official website. We don’t own and resell this product, we got this from a free source. Developers/creator/maker made it with difficulty. Please purchase a genuine license from the official website.
📜 Buy

💾 ดาวน์โหลด 
 
รหัสแตกไฟล์คือ sbz  


วิธีดาวน์โหลด |  วิธีแก้ลิ้งค์เกินโควต้า


🗨  JOIN OUR COMMUNITY